Also I need to know where I can find free ODBC > drivers > that will let them contact to MYSQL or Filemaker pro. > WebTen from Tenon (http://www.tenon.com) is an implementation of Apache for MacOS Classic. It runs at least through PHP 3, I think, plus all the other stuff you can run with Apache (perl, etc.). It's not as easy to administer as WebSTAR, but it's in some ways more flexible and more powerful.
